#9EE04D Color
#9EE04D is rgb(158, 224, 77) in RGB, hsl(87, 70%, 59%) in HSL, and about cmyk(29%, 0%, 66%, 12%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Inchworm (#B2EC5D),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.74.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#9EE04D Channel Values
How #9EE04D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 158 · G 224 · B 77 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 87° · S 70% · L 59%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 87° · S 66% · V 88%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 29% · M 0% · Y 66% · K 12%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.59:1 vs white · 13.22: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#9EE04D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#9EE04D?
#9EE04D is a mid-tone green — rgb(158, 224, 77) in RGB and hsl(87, 70%, 59%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Inchworm (#B2EC5D),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.74.
What is the RGB value of #9EE04D?
#9EE04D is rgb(158, 224, 77) — red 158, green 224, and blue 77 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#9EE04D?
#9EE04D converts to approximately cmyk(29%, 0%, 66%, 12%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#9EE04D be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#9EE04D scores 1.59:1 against white and 13.22: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#9EE04D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#9EE04D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is yellowgreen (#9ACD32) at a CIE76 distance of 8.62,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
